When selecting single - shaft shredder blades, several key factors need to be considered to ensure optimal performance and durability. Here are the main aspects to focus on:
High - speed steel: It offers good hardness and wear resistance, capable of maintaining a sharp edge for a long time. Its toughness allows it to withstand the impact during the shredding process without easy breakage, making it suitable for shredding general - purpose materials like plastics, wood, and cardboard.
Tungsten carbide: With extremely high hardness and wear resistance, tungsten carbide blades can maintain a sharp cutting edge during the shredding of various materials, improving the shredding efficiency. They are particularly suitable for processing hard and abrasive materials such as metals and some high - hardness plastics, but they are relatively expensive and have low toughness.
Alloy steel: By adding elements such as chromium, molybdenum, and vanadium, alloy steel blades have enhanced hardness, wear resistance, and corrosion resistance. They can be customized according to different working conditions and are a good choice for shredding materials in complex environments.
Tooth shape: Different tooth shapes are designed for specific shredding tasks. For example, a serrated tooth shape is suitable for cutting flexible materials as it can provide a better grip and cutting effect. A straight - edged tooth shape is more suitable for hard and brittle materials, allowing for efficient splitting and crushing.
Blade thickness: Thicker blades are more durable and can withstand greater forces, making them suitable for shredding hard and thick materials. Thinner blades, on the other hand, are better for cutting soft and thin materials, as they can achieve a more precise cut and require less power consumption.
Blade angle: The angle of the blade affects the cutting efficiency and the direction of the shredded material. A properly designed blade angle can ensure that the material is effectively cut and discharged, reducing the occurrence of material jams.
Size and dimensions: The blades must match the size and specifications of the single - shaft shredder. Incorrect size or dimensions may lead to installation problems and affect the normal operation of the equipment.
Mounting method: Different shredders have different blade - mounting methods. It is necessary to choose blades with a suitable mounting method to ensure easy installation and reliable fixation, so as to avoid blade loosening or falling off during operation.

Application of Single Shaft Shredder Stationary Blade:
The shredder blade is installed on the shredder. The material enters the shredder through the conveyor belt and is shredded into small pieces. The shredder can mainly shred plastic bottles, large plastic buckets, plastic pipes, plastic films. , waste wood and waste metal, etc., and send the shredded pieces to the corresponding factory to make new products through professional assembly lines. Shredder blades are mainly used in various waste recycling industries such as plastic recycling, wood recycling, and scrap metal recycling. Common sizes of this blade are 35x35x23, 40x40x25, 45x45x22, 46x46x35, 50x50x30, 80x80x25, etc.
Material of Single Shaft Shredder Stationary Blade:SKD-11、D2、DC53、Special steel
